Understanding Network Fundamentals: A Real-World Perspective
The Global Certificate in Network Architecture and Administration Essentials starts by laying a solid foundation in network fundamentals, including protocols, topology, and devices. But what does this mean in practical terms? Let's consider a case study of a medium-sized business that recently upgraded its network infrastructure to support a growing remote workforce. By applying the principles learned through this certification, the company's network administrator was able to design a scalable and secure network architecture that ensured seamless connectivity and minimized downtime. This not only improved productivity but also enhanced the overall user experience. For instance, the administrator implemented a hybrid WAN architecture, combining MPLS and internet-based connectivity to ensure redundancy and reduce costs.
Designing and Implementing Network Architectures: Best Practices and Case Studies
One of the key aspects of the Global Certificate in Network Architecture and Administration Essentials is its focus on designing and implementing network architectures that meet the specific needs of an organization. This involves considering factors such as scalability, security, and performance. A great example of this is a case study of a large enterprise that required a network architecture that could support a high volume of video conferencing traffic. By applying the principles learned through this certification, the company's network team was able to design a network architecture that prioritized video traffic, ensuring high-quality video conferencing experiences for all users. For example, they implemented Quality of Service (QoS) policies to prioritize video traffic, and also deployed a dedicated video conferencing network to ensure low latency and jitter.
Network Administration and Troubleshooting: Practical Insights and Tools
Effective network administration and troubleshooting are critical components of the Global Certificate in Network Architecture and Administration Essentials. This involves developing the skills to monitor, analyze, and optimize network performance, as well as troubleshoot common network issues. A real-world example of this is a case study of a service provider that experienced frequent network outages due to inadequate network monitoring and troubleshooting. By applying the principles learned through this certification, the company's network team was able to implement a comprehensive network monitoring system, identify potential issues before they became major problems, and develop a systematic approach to troubleshooting. For instance, they used tools like SNMP and NetFlow to monitor network traffic and detect anomalies, and also implemented a ticketing system to track and resolve network issues efficiently.
